I divide my officers into four classes:
the clever
the lazy
the industrious
and the stupid.
Each officer posses at least two of these qualities.

Those who are clever & industrious are fitted for the highest staff appointments.

Use can be made of those who are stupid & lazy.

The man who is clever & lazy however, is for the very highest command; he has the temperment & the nerves to deal with all situations.

Whoever is stupid and industrious is a menace and must be removed immediatly.

- Gen-Baron von Hammersteiner, Equord C-C, Reichswehr

Today in Military History

December 24



1900:

British authorities accept an offer of postal clerks for service in South Africa: this unit is called the Canadian Postal Contingent


1944:

HMCS Clayoquot is torpedoed by a U-boat and sinks in the Halifax approaches.
